Silverbolt is an <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/Autobot" title="Autobot">Autobot</a> <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/TransTech" title="TransTech">TransTech</a> from the <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/Timelines" title="Timelines">Timelines</a> series.

[[Image:|right|300px|thumb|Pure, strong, fast, and better than you. (Silverbolt's on the left.)]] Silverbolt is New Arrivals Coordinator in the city of <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/Axiom_Nexus" title="Axiom Nexus">Axiom Nexus</a>, a <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/Multiverse" class="mw-redirect" title="Multiverse">multiverse</a> "hub" built on the <a href="http://tfwiki.net/wiki/Cybertron_%28planet%29" title="Cybertron (planet)">Cybertron</a> of a particularly old universe. Multiversal travelers who arrive in his city are under his jurisdiction. It is his job to greet them and escort them through processing.
